Transaction 69eb7563b592cb47547c5b569d16ec34ec9d6b2cb25e4a23d43db4c15a6b6d46
3 Input
2 Outputs
- 69eb7563b592cb47547c5b569d16ec34ec9d6b2cb25e4a23d43db4c15a6b6d46:0
- 69eb7563b592cb47547c5b569d16ec34ec9d6b2cb25e4a23d43db4c15a6b6d46:1
value 24193096
address 3QTkCd9kkBABLqVYVtVsc97AWEduLsdt5P
value 3873380
address 1BHf946EyeAHpmTR6jL8tusjXjbv8x85EQ